Select Brand:

Show All


£53.15

Dispatch on next business day

£17.05

Dispatch on next business day

£253.60

Dispatch on next business day

£316.18

Dispatch on next business day

£280.80

Dispatch on next business day

£67.26

Dispatch on next business day

£17.99

Dispatch on next business day

£281.76

Dispatch on next business day

£10.16

Dispatch on next business day

£241.02

Dispatch on next business day

£16.55

Dispatch on next business day